NCUI: Sahakar Bharati to stake claim for President and Vice President Posts

Sah Bharati Choice: D.N. Thakur as President & Annasaheb Jolle as Vice President

With the election of office bearers of the National Cooperative Union of India (NCUI) likely to be announced anytime now, RSS-affiliated cooperative organisation Sahakar Bharati has decided to stake its claim to the top posts of President and Vice President.

According to a highly placed source, Sahakar Bharati, which had earlier been inclined to go along with a consensus candidate for the office-bearers’ posts, has changed its position following the results of the NCUI Governing Council elections, in which candidates associated with the organization won 17 of the 21 seats.

Indian Cooperative has learnt that Sahakar Bharati has internally finalised its choices for the top positions at the apex national cooperative body. D.N. Thakur, currently Patron of Sahakar Bharati, is understood to be its choice for President, while former Karnataka MP Annasaheb Jolle has emerged as its preferred candidate for Vice President, the source said.

The main argument behind the shift in Sahakar Bharati’s stand is the overwhelming presence of its members in the newly constituted Governing Council. “Imagine a President who does not belong to the Sahakar Bharati fold taking a decision that is not acceptable to the majority of Sahakar Bharati members. What will they do?” the source asked, arguing that such a situation could result in frequent deadlocks in the decision-making process of the apex cooperative body.

The source maintained that with Sahakar Bharati-backed members holding a dominant position in the Governing Council, having an office-bearer from outside its fold could create friction between the President and the Council on important policy and administrative decisions.

The development comes after the Supreme Court cleared the legal hurdle surrounding the NCUI Governing Council election. On August 14, the Court dismissed as infructuous the pending Special Leave Petitions concerning the election, observing that “by the passage of time” the petitions had become infructuous, while leaving the questions of law open for consideration in an appropriate case. This effectively removed the immediate legal impediment to the election of the office bearers.

The proceedings stemmed from the Supreme Court’s May 4 interim order allowing National Cooperative Exports Limited (NCEL), National Cooperative Organics Limited (NCOL) and Bharatiya Beej Sahakari Samiti Limited (BBSSL) to participate in the NCUI election and cast their votes, while directing that the three votes be kept in sealed cover and that the declaration of results remain subject to further orders.

The Cooperative Election Authority (CEA) under the Union Ministry of Cooperation subsequently approved the recommendations concerning the election results of the NCUI Governing Council members on July 31. The NCUI’s own election updates also now carry the declaration of results for all constituencies except Group-II.

The five Group-II seats, representing the National Cooperative Federations constituency, therefore remain the final piece of the Governing Council election process to be formally completed. The clearance of the legal proceedings has now paved the way for the next crucial stage, election of the NCUI office bearers.

Against this backdrop, the decision of Sahakar Bharati to put forward its own candidates for the top posts could turn the forthcoming office-bearers’ election into a closely watched contest, particularly given the organization’s strong representation in the newly elected Governing Council.
